Output 1108982ecefacffc7f94b99bb0be2d3d0344ba9f67779a6ea221cd4ea1fb668d:1

value
148004
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1502a9b9d4119d90e83f7730f5ce654d14e7f10 OP_EQUAL
address
3LmmBhSLRF1ruQxcZ94GFWgAoxFX12o3Ns
transaction
1108982ecefacffc7f94b99bb0be2d3d0344ba9f67779a6ea221cd4ea1fb668d
confirmations
457123
spent
true